#1e4b89 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e4b89 is composed of 11.8% red, 29.4%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.1% cyan, 45.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 32.7%. #1e4b89 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c96ff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#1e4b89
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020508 is the darkest color, while #f7f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e4b89
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515356 is the less saturated color, while #0447a3 is the most saturated one.
